usb/uhci: Add support for Aspeed BMC SoCs
The Aspeed 2400/2500 families have a variant of UHCI which requires some quirks to the driver to work: - The register offsets are different. We add a remapping helper. - All accesses have to be done via 32-bit loads and stores. We force all accessors to use readl/writel. This is of no consequence for reads as we never read "in the middle" of a register. For writes it also works fine as the registers only actually implement the bits we try to write (16-bit for the registers accessed with writew and 8-bit for the register accessed with writeb), so always using a 32-bit write will have no negative effect. We never do partial writes. - The resume detect interrupt is broken - The number of ports is (optionally) provided via the device-tree Signed-off-by: Benjamin Herrenschmidt <benh@kernel.crashing.org> Acked-by: Alan Stern <stern@rowland.harvard.edu> -- v2.
